Chestnut filo parcels

During the winter festivities I always have filo & puff pastry in my fridge or freezer and vacuum-packed chestnuts in the pantry. It’s so easy to create some quick and easy seasonal treats, party nibbles and meals with them! I make these chestnut filo parcels for New Years Eve and Valentines’ Day almost every year – they are soooo yummy and so easy! For a vegan version use plant-based  soft “cheese”.

Ingredients
  

  • 100 g ricotta
  • 100 chopped roasted chestnuts can be vacuumed packed
  • 3 Tbsp honey
  • 50 ml of melted butter
  • 4 Filo pastry sheets approx.
  • To garnish: cocoa

Method
 

  1. Set the oven on to 200°C. Line a baking tray with parchment paper.
  2. Blend the honey, chestnuts and ricotta in a small food processor and whiz until you get a textured paste. Set aside.
  3. Using a pair of scissors, cut the filo into 12 cm wide squares. Wrap them in tea towel.
  4. Brush one square with the melted butter, then put another one on top and brush with butter again. Add 1 heaped teaspoon of the chestnut mixture, then grab the four edges with your fingers, pull them towards each other, then twist to make a little bag. Put it on the baking tray.
  5. Repeat the above step with the remaining filo pastry and chestnut filling.
  6. Bake for 5-10 minutes until golden brown.
  7. Serve warm or at room temperature, dusted with cinnamon or icing sugar.
